Polish the marble . Mix baking soda with a small amount of water to create a creamy solution. Spread on the marble and leave for about 30 minutes before removing with a damp cloth and a little warm water.
There is also another technique to polish marble that consists of using hydrogen peroxide. Mix half a glass of hydrogen peroxide with 5 glasses of water and use the solution to clean the entire surface of the marble.
Clean and polish a marble floor . After dusting the floor, wash it with a solution of water, baking soda, alcohol, and a little liquid detergent.
